摘要

This is the final report of a three-year, Laboratory-Directed Research and211u001eDevelopment (LDRD) project at the Los Alamos National Laboratory (LANL). We 211u001econducted studies of the propagation of self-confined packets of light or 211u001e'Optical Bullets' through air. These packets are self-forming and require no 211u001eactive optics. At the present time, theoretical explanations provide an 211u001eincomplete description of this process. Generation of these pulses requires a 211u001elight source of sufficient energy and with a short enough pulse-width that the 211u001eintensity exceeds a critical wavelength dependent value. We used a Ti:Sapphire 211u001ebased system to generate the pulses and we observed pulse-splitting and chirp-211u001edependent control of the formation of these filaments. In addition, we developed 211u001ea novel algorithm for extracting the phase and electric field of these pulses 211u001eusing Frequency Resolved Optical Gating coupled to genetic algorithms for pulse 211u001eretrieval.
